Description

Located within the popular Heathfield area of Ayr, 60 Marchfield Quadrant is an appealing upper cottage flat offering well-presented accommodation, neutral décor throughout and excellent access to both Ayr and Prestwick.

The property would make an ideal choice for a first-time buyer, couple or investor and comprises a welcoming entrance, spacious lounge, fitted kitchen, two bedrooms and a modern shower room. The neutral décor throughout provides a bright and versatile finish, allowing the new owner to easily add their own personal style. The generous lounge provides a comfortable main living space, while the kitchen offers a practical arrangement with scope for everyday dining. There are two well-proportioned bedrooms, providing flexibility for those requiring a guest room, home office or additional living space. The modern shower room is finished in a contemporary style and complements the neutral presentation of the property.

Externally, the property benefits from gardens to the rear, providing a pleasant outdoor area for relaxing or entertaining. The location is a particular highlight. Situated within Heathfield, the property is conveniently positioned for access to both Ayr and Prestwick, with regular transport links and a range of local amenities close at hand. Heathfield Retail Park provides an excellent selection of shopping, food and leisure facilities, while The Gym Group Ayr is also located within the retail park and offers 24-hour access. Ayr town centre is within easy reach, offering a wider selection of shops, cafés, restaurants and leisure facilities, while Prestwick is also readily accessible.

The area also benefits from convenient road links, making it an attractive location for commuters and those looking to enjoy everything Ayrshire has to offer.
